INFORMATION ABOUT SS 12
retired (88 - Jaussaud Bernard / Jaussaud Carine): retired after SS 12
retired (45 - Baffoun Philippe / Maurin Mathieu): accident in SS 12
flash info (20 - Østberg Mads / Eriksen Torstein): It was a tricky stage and we took a gamble on the tyres before we started the stage. I think the game is on.
flash info (27 - Camilli Eric / Buresi François-Xavier): I enjoyed today but it has been difficult to find a good rhythm. I crossed my tyres for the last stage and was able to push. When you don't push, it's not easy.
(22 - Veiby Ole Christian / Andersson Jonas): was out of road
(22 - Veiby Ole Christian / Andersson Jonas): spun
flash info (17 - Ogier Sébastien / Ingrassia Julien): I was too cautious on the ice but there were no real mistakes.
flash info (33 - Evans Elfyn / Martin Scott): It's so difficult to judge. I thought I was through so I just touched the throttle and off she went into a ditch. I was lucky but you need that sometimes! There is still a long way to go.
flash info (11 - Neuville Thierry / Gilsoul Nicolas): I tried hard - they are very slippery conditions and I don't think I can do any better.
(33 - Evans Elfyn / Martin Scott): was out of road
flash info (4 - Lappi Esapekka / Ferm Janne): I have been just trying to improve and not concentrating on the guys behind. Tomorrow we will do the same.
(9 - Loeb Sébastien / Elena Daniel): spun
flash info (69 - Rovanperä Kalle / Halttunen Jonne): We went with crossed tyres for safety. The snow and ice part was melting more than we expected so with four slicks it would be better. I think we were a bit too safe.
flash info (18 - Katsuta Takamoto / Barritt Daniel): It was not easy and not enjoyable but we survived and this is how I can learn.
flash info (3 - Suninen Teemu / Lehtinen Jarmo): There was a lot of ice ruts so there was grip but you need to be careful in the line. The ice notes were much better than the stage before.
flash info (44 - Greensmith Gus / Edmondson Elliott): Picked up a puncture towards the end - we were like a slush plough in there as there's so much on the road.
(44 - Greensmith Gus / Edmondson Elliott): puncture
